摘要
Porewater uranium profiles from Long Island Sound (LIS) and Amazon shelf sediments and LIS sediment incubation experiments indicate that both removal and release processes control U geochemistry in estuarine sediments. Release of U from sediments occurs in association with Fe reduction. A correlation between U and Fe (and Mn) observed in sediment incubation experiments suggests that there is release of U from Fe-Mn-oxides as they are reduced, consistent with data from the Amazon shelf. In both sediment porewater profiles (LIS and Amazon) and sediment incubation experiments (LIS), there is removal of U from porewater under conditions of sulfate reduction. Sediment incubation experiments indicate that the removal rate is first-order with respect to U concentration, and the rate constant is linearly correlated to sulfate reduction rates. The link between U removal and sulfate reduction (a measure of diagenetic microbial activity) is consistent with a microbial mediation of U reduction. The diffusional flux of U into LIS sediments is estimated from porewater profiles. The inclusion of this. estuarine removal term in the oceanic U balance increases the importance of the sediment sink.
